This financial shitstorm will not get better anytime soon, so you can forget about a market recovery for Christmas. 

“The Three Amigos”: asset price deflation, credit contraction and a weak economy are playing havoc with our financial system all across our formerly great land and the world collective. Until the three get waylaid at the cantina or lynched, we are in for more of the same trouble.

One key to keep an eye on is a stabilization of the real estate values that are backing commercial and residential loans. Until we see this, the end is not near. I expect that we might see well over 150 bank failures before Rosie O’Donnell starts singing. There is also talk of the FDIC running out of money, ever since Hank and Ben took pity on Bear Sterns, Countrywide, Fannie Mae [[FNM]] , Freddie Mac [[FRE]] , and now American International Group, Inc. [[AIG]] .

Add to all this, the fact that we haven’t even begun to deal with the mess in the credit card, auto loan, student loan and commercial loan areas, and you can see that we’ve got lots of doo-doo to clean up still.

This crisis will try the patience of even the most optimistic investors, for a long time. Sure, there will be periods of hope and calmness, which will then be followed by more blow ups and implosions. In the meantime, play strong defense—cash, high quality bonds and inverse ETFs to hedge any equity positions.
